208 SM Employees Release Collective Statement About Their Stance On The Company's Current Situation

SM Entertainment employees has spoken up about the company’s situation with former chief producer Lee Soo Man and HYBE.

On February 17, a collective of 208 employees released the following statement:

Once former chief producer Lee Soo Man was in danger of having his illegal tax evading actions unveiled, he sold his shares to a competitor company that he used to speak ill of and ran away.

Us members of SM have been completely used in former chief producer Lee Soo Man’s illegal acts including fraudulent actions for his personal interests and tax evasion. We cannot be used by HYBE’s illegality and expediency again even before we begin the SM 3.0 project.

Thus, us 208 regular employees of SM Entertainment are releasing the following statement as we cannot hold our anger about former chief producer Lee Soo Man and HYBE’s unlawful collusion.

1. We will protect K-pop’s cultural diversity and SM’s distinct identity. We declare that SM’s culture should not be subordinated to HYBE’s capital.

2. We actively support and stand by CEO Lee Sung Su and COO Tak Young Joon’s self-reflection and their plans for SM 3.0 multi-producing. We also demand stronger protection for our artists and fans so they are not harmed.

3. We oppose HYBE’s hostile M&A and their expedient attempt to enter our board of directors. We will resist HYBE’s attempt to take over SM in an abnormal manner.

“Lee Soo Man deserted SM and Pink Blood and ran away, but we will remain at Seoul Forest and protect SM and Pink Blood.”

Collective of 208 SM Entertainment regular employees
